Output d7e8bcfc38a0854e24d51564da2b67cf89929c24a214b82404fd08a6220763d3:0

value
1496377881
script pubkey
OP_0 OP_PUSHBYTES_20 1fb0d54c08d6948e1d31a033307a55c32d0cfda1
address
bc1qr7cd2nqg662gu8f35qenq7j4cvkseldpunudw7
transaction
d7e8bcfc38a0854e24d51564da2b67cf89929c24a214b82404fd08a6220763d3
confirmations
279535
spent
true